Saya sudah menyiapkan server rumah dengan Proxmox v4 dan ingin menjalankan wadah Docker. Bagaimana saya harus melakukan ini? Haruskah saya mengatur Docker di dalam wadah LXC atau haruskah saya membuat VM penuh dan menggunakan salah satu OS minimal seperti Host Atom / CoreOS / RancherOS?
Seperti yang mungkin jelas dari pengungkapan pertanyaan ini, saya baru menggunakan kedua wadah dan Proxmox jadi harap selalu mengingatnya saat merespons. Proyek rumah ini adalah satu hal yang saya lakukan untuk memperbaiki ini. Namun, saya bukan orang baru dalam Linux atau virtualisasi. Terima kasih atas bantuannya!
Jawaban:
Saya membaca sedikit sebelum memberikan jawaban saya karena saya punya pertanyaan serupa.
Keuntungan mengubah buruh pelabuhan menjadi CT (wadah) dengan LXC, seperti yang mungkin Anda ketahui, adalah kinerja dan akses langsung ke penyimpanan proxmox.
Keuntungan mengubah buruh pelabuhan menjadi VM dengan KVM, akan lebih aman untuk proxmox Anda (host), tetapi Anda akan kehilangan 5-8% kinerja.
Jika Anda hanya memiliki buruh pelabuhan di proxmox, ubahlah sebagai LXC https://forum.proxmox.com/threads/docker-support-in-proxmox.27474/
Biasanya: Saya menggunakan KVM untuk VM kritis seperti ERP atau CRM dan Container untuk orang lain.
Jika itu bisa membantu Anda, Anda dapat mengubah pertanyaan Anda sebagai: harus / bisakah saya menggunakan VPS (VirtualPrivateServer) atau Server Khusus. Jika jawabannya adalah VPS, ubah buruh pelabuhan menjadi LXC.
sumber